<div class="SSN_title">"A VITAL QUESTION"</div>
<div class="SSN_rnum">I. MANY IMPORTANT QUESTIONS IN THE BIBLE.</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">A. First question God asked man, "Adam where art thou?"</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. Where are you in relation to God?</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">a. Are you in rebellion?</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">b. Are you trying to run or hide?</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">B. "What think ye of Christ whose Son is He?"</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. Son of Joseph.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">2. Illegitimate Son of Mary.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">3. Son of God.</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">C. Question that determines your eternal destiny, "What shall I do with Jesus who is called Christ?"</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. What can I do?</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">D. Until these questions resolved, this question in Psalms in irrelevant. But once they have been answered within your heart then this becomes the most vital question.</div>
<div class="SSN_rnum">II. WHAT ARE HIS BENEFITS TO ME?</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">A. In <a onClick="return mV('Psa',103,1);">Psalm 103</a> we have one list of benefits.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. Forgives all your iniquities.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">2. Heals all your diseases.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">3. Redeemed you from destruction.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">4. Crowns you with loving kindness and tender mercies.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">5. Satisfies your mouth with good things.</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">B. Here is a new list of benefits prefaced by the words, "I love the Lord because..."</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. What a glorious lead line.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">a. We could each write our own Psalm using that as a lead line.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">2. The Psalmist said:</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">a. "Because He heard my voice and my supplication."</div>
<div class="SSN_level5">1. Because He answers prayer.</div>
<div class="SSN_level5">2. What a blessed privilege prayer is.</div>
<div class="SSN_level5">3. What a tragedy that some have considered prayer as a duty.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">b. "Because He hath inclined His ear unto me."</div>
<div class="SSN_level5">1. How wonderful that God will take time to listen to me.</div>
<div class="SSN_level6">a. I many times have difficulty getting my friends to listen to me.</div>
<div class="SSN_level5">2. God the maker of the universe listens to me.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">c. vs. 6, The Lord preserves us and helps us.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">d. vs. 7, The Lord deals bountifully with us.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">e. vs. 8, Delivers our souls from death, our eyes from tears, and</div>
<div class="SSN_level5"> our feet from falling.</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">C. What can I render to the Lord?</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. Anything I would seek to give Him is really His anyway.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">a. Gold? Where did it all come from?</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">b. A lamb? Who created it?</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">c. Talk about the difficulty of getting a gift for someone who has everything.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">2. Thus, the psalmist does not list tangible things.</div>
<div class="SSN_level2">D. What the psalmist decided.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">1. verse 13, "I will take the cup of salvation."</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">a. That seems like a benefit not rendering a gift.</div>
<div class="SSN_level4">b. One of the cruelest things you can do is to spurn a gift of love.</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">2. "I will call upon the name of the Lord."</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">3. verse 14, "I will pay my vows."</div>
<div class="SSN_level3">4. verse 17, "I will offer the sacrifice of praise."</div>
